PAEROA NEWS
SUBSIDY FOR UNEMPLOYED The Mayor of Paeroa. Mr. W. Mar. shall, has been advised that the Go\ernment has approved of an unemployment subsidy for the Borough of Paeroa, amounting to £7OO, on a £ for £ basis. * * * The Hon. W. B. Taverner. Minisieof Railways, has advised Mr. A. M. Samuel, M.P., that he will be please to visit the district to investigate the question of the construction of the Paeroa-Pokeno railway as early as he can. The .road from Waihi to Coromandt! is progressing as favourably as the weather permits. It will take a lons time to get through on account of the hilly nature of the country. There are large gangs of relief men employed and 50 more recently arrived from Auckland. Formation work is only at present being carried out. but the road will eventually be metalled. Before it is completed it will be a costly undertaking, and it remains to be seen if it will ever justify the costly outlay. The land for the most pan is by no means of good quality for dairying. About six miles from Waihi there is a holding of 3,000 acres of good land, where dairying is extensive/. 1 carried out. About 10 miles further on the land is of fair quality, but is covered with heavy ti-tree, and is suit* able for close settlement.
